Output 7533f870cdc95804913a78dd8805aaf42f0326a72385e137d2889d44befda049:12

value
664310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fba49f856d77f2b7cad6c406bd123f76041419a OP_EQUAL
address
38xaUHGFs8y55K4z5FaQWRayYEwzU8hoEz
transaction
7533f870cdc95804913a78dd8805aaf42f0326a72385e137d2889d44befda049